AI Summary

  • Adds a new eligibility category for wrongful incarceration compensation when a felony conviction is reversed on appeal due to ineffective assistance of counsel or prosecutorial misconduct and the state declines to reprosecute.

  • Establishes compensation at $50,000 per year of incarceration for individuals meeting existing eligibility criteria under Sections 29-2-156(1) or (2).

  • Establishes compensation at $25,000 per year of incarceration for individuals meeting the new eligibility criteria under Section 29-2-156(3), with pro rata amounts for partial years.

  • Allows the compensation committee to recommend discretionary supplemental awards beyond the base amount, subject to legislative approval.

  • Becomes effective on the first day of the third month following passage and approval by the Governor.
